Aspley Heath, a region in Central Bedfordshire, England, is situated on the Greensand Ridge escarpment, offering a diverse landscape for outdoor pursuits. This area features extensive woodlands, including Aspley Woods, alongside conifer plantations, semi-ancient woodland, and open heathland. The varied terrain and natural features make Aspley Heath suitable for several sports like road cycling, hiking, jogging, touring cycling, and more.
Aspley Heath provides a range of outdoor activities for various interests and fitness levels.…

Aspley Heath offers a variety of outdoor activities including Road cycling, Hiking, Jogging, Touring cycling, Mountain biking, and Gravel biking. The region is situated on the Greensand Ridge escarpment, providing diverse landscapes for exploration.
Aspley Heath features numerous footpaths and bridleways, particularly within Aspley Woods. Popular routes include the Aspley Heath loop from Longslade Lane (approximately 7 miles / 11 km) and the Aspley Wood & Aspley Guise loop (around 3.9 miles / 6.3 km). More options are available in the Hiking around Aspley Heath guide.
Aspley Heath offers quiet roadways with minimal through traffic, suitable for road cycling. The broader area provides various cycling routes, including those with mostly paved surfaces for different skill levels. A dedicated guide for Road Cycling Routes around Aspley Heath is available.
Aspley Woods has a strong cycling culture, including a world-class bike jump area. The area supports mountain biking and gravel biking with dedicated trails. Explore options in the MTB Trails around Aspley Heath and Gravel biking around Aspley Heath guides.
Caldecotte Lake, a few miles west of Aspley Heath, features a surfaced cycling and walking trail around its perimeter, offering an easy family-friendly option. Some routes around Aspley Heath also include paved segments suitable for various skill levels.
Aspley Heath's primary natural features include Aspley Woods, extensive woodlands with diverse trails. The region sits on the Greensand Ridge, contributing to its elevated terrain. Sandy Lane, marking the boundary between the village and heathland, features the Aspley Heath Sandpit.

The terrain in Aspley Heath is varied, situated on the Greensand Ridge escarpment. It includes gentle elevation, conifer plantations, semi-ancient woodland, and open heathland. Cycling routes may feature quiet roadways, paved surfaces, and some unpaved segments.
Aspley Heath features numerous footpaths and bridleways that are generally accessible. Specific regulations regarding dogs may vary by trail or land ownership, so checking local signage is advisable.
